Output dee59acb97aa32e0e7c441d7c83675a325e4a5680f8a153ca17e8f155cc7a856:1

value
36891294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d64b62800cbdadf12a48a7e6ccb620cb5fcda5fd OP_EQUAL
address
MTSF9JmyuaWh77WuoA5NKGo3cS4PQs1CLc
transaction
dee59acb97aa32e0e7c441d7c83675a325e4a5680f8a153ca17e8f155cc7a856
spent
true